Telephoto Power: From 15mm to 800mm
The X300 Pro’s telephoto system is more than just numbers—it’s a redefinition of mobile optics. With focal lengths ranging from 15mm to 800mm, the camera lets you zoom in without losing clarity. Imagine capturing wide shots of the entire crowd, then zooming in to catch the sweat on a performer’s brow—all with one device.
This flexibility is powered by ZEISS optics, ensuring precision and sharpness across the range. The APO design minimizes chromatic aberration, meaning your shots won’t suffer from color fringing even under harsh stage lights. vivo X300 Pro: Telephoto Stage 2.0 Brings Idols Closer

Ultra-Clear Stage Photography: Preserving Every Detail
Concert photography is notoriously tricky. Lighting changes every second, performers move unpredictably, and the crowd adds chaos. The X300 Pro’s Ultra-Clear Stage Photography mode tackles these challenges head-on.
By combining computational photography with advanced optics, the phone captures crisp images even in low-light conditions. Facial expressions, costume details, and stage effects are preserved with stunning clarity. The result? Photos that feel immersive, not washed out.

Reliving Concerts in 4K Dolby Vision
Seeing your idols live is unforgettable. But reliving the performance in 4K Dolby Vision at 60 FPS is extraordinary. The X300 Pro’s Stage All-in-One Recording captures every move, beat, and emotion in cinematic detail.
Dolby Vision enhances color, contrast, and dynamic range, making recordings feel alive. Dance routines look sharper, lighting effects pop, and crowd energy is preserved. Watching playback feels less like a recording and more like a second concert.

Dual-View Stage Video: You and the Show Together
Concerts aren’t just about the performers—they’re about your reaction too. The X300 Pro’s Dual-View Stage Video lets you record both the stage and yourself simultaneously. Two cameras, one device, one seamless recording.
This feature creates cinematic, story-like clips where your excitement is part of the narrative. You can capture idols performing while also documenting your joy, disbelief, or tears of happiness. It’s a holistic way to preserve the experience.
